Output 3d55efc98014a38d06ece999c4026b9370b94f722eee3b3a701412c2059a5b92:189

value
1876204
script pubkey
OP_0 OP_PUSHBYTES_20 58a814a24282b77287a71a36af14938ba629c818
address
bc1qtz5pfgjzs2mh9pa8rgm279yn3wnznjqcn2nx9w
transaction
3d55efc98014a38d06ece999c4026b9370b94f722eee3b3a701412c2059a5b92
confirmations
104814
spent
true